ABSTRACT

BACKGROUND: Minimal (subclinical) hepatic encephalopathy (mHE) currently diagnosed by psychometric tests or neurophysiological test adversely affects daily functioning. In view of its sociomedical relevance, simple and reproducible tests for routine diagnosis are required. The aims of this study are to evaluate cognitive function of patients with chronic liver disease by computerized neuropsychological test (STIM), and the difference of cognitive function according to Child classification. METHODS: Between June, 2002 and February, 2003 We enrolled 61 randomized consecutive patients diagnosed with chronic liver disease by biochemical tests, ultrasonographic finding or histology. This study used finger tapping, visual CPT, spatial memory test, Wisconsin card sorting test chosen from Neuscan and STIM system (Neurosoft company, U.S.A) and global-local processing test. RESULTS: In the present study, significant correlation was found between neurologic abnormalities and the degree of liver disease. The result of neuropsychological test showed that cognitive function was decreased according to the severity of chronic liver disease, especially liver cirrhosis. Cirrhotic patients, especially Child C group, exhibited selective deficits in complex attentional and fine motor skills, visuospatial perception, with preservation of memory. CONCLUSION: The STIM in this study is simple, objective and reproducible method because it can subdivide evaluation of cognitive function and computerize the measurement of response. We assume that STIM may be used early detection method of mHE if the study will be in a large scale. Because psychomotor deficits found in mHE could have a disadvanting influence on daily functioning of patients, e.g., driving abilty of a car or performance at work, we concluded early detection of mHE and aggressive treatment of mHE in clinically asymptomatic cirrhotic patients is necessary for improvement of their quality of life.

ABSTRACT

BACKGROUND/AIMS: This study was designed to determine the effect of hepatic fibrotic severity on pharmacokinetics of propranolol in CCl4-treated rats. METHODS: 1 mL/kg of 10% CCl4 in olive oil was injected intramuscularly to rats twice weekly for 4, 6, 8 and 10 weeks, respectively (n=6). Control (n=6) was a sham-injected equal dose of olive oil for 10 weeks. After intravenous bolus injection of 2 mg/kg propranolol to rats, the serum propranolol concentrations were analyzed for 4 hours at various time points by a HPLC-fluorimetric system, and pharmacokinetic parameters such as C0, MRT, AUC, Vdss, t1/2( ) and CLp were determined. Then, a small amount of hepatic tissue was obtained and subjected to determination of the hepatic 4-hydroxyproline content, which confirmed the hepatic fibrotic severity. RESULTS: The serum concentrations of propranolol at 0.5, 1, 2 and 4 hours were significantly increased in CCl4-treated rats (p<0.01). In proportion to the duration of CCl4 treatment, C0 and AUC were significantly increased, and Vdss and CLp were significantly decreased (p<0.001). But MRT and t1/2( ) were not significantly changed. The hepatic 4-hydroxyproline content was gradually increased in CCl4-treated rats (p<0.001). CONCLUSION: Gradual changes in pharmacokinetic parameters of propranolol were seen to be dependent on the hepatic fibrotic severity. We suggest that gradual dosage modification, according to their hepatic fibrotic severity, is necessary for many drugs administered to patients with chronic liver disease.

ABSTRACT

BACKGROUND: Malnutrition frequently occurs in patients with liver cirrhosis independently for its etiology and can modify prognosis of the disease. Since malnutrition was observed at all clinical stages, but more frequently seen at advanced stages, early and detailed nutritional assessment in all patients with liver cirrhosis is important. The aims of this study are to define the nutritional status and the difference of nutritional index according to etiology and Child classification in patients with liver cirrhosis in Korea. METHODS: A total 138 cirrhotic patients (41 alcoholic cirrhosis, 97 virus-related cirrhosis) were studied. The diagnosis of cirrhosis was based on clinical, laboratory and ultrasonographic criteria and liver biopsy. The patients were divided into three groups according to the severity of their liver disease as assessed by the Child-Pugh classification. Nutritional parameter of protein (serum albumin, serum transferrin, total lymphocyte count) were measured. RESULTS: The patients with protein malnutrition are as follows: albumin 55, transferrin 68, total lymphocyte count 8. The frequency of moderate to severe protein malnutrition was high in alcoholic cirrhosis.: albumin (<2.9 g/dL) (26.8% vs 17.5%), transferrin (<180 mg/dL) (48.5% vs 24.8%), total lymphocyte count (<1200 number/L) (2.4% vs 2.0%). The mean value of nutritional index correlated with the degree of liver function impairment. (Child C showed the lowest value). CONCLUSION: In spite of limitation of nutritional index in this study, our study showed that severe protein-energy malnutrition was rare in Korea, and protein-energy malnutrition was not only more common in alcoholic cirrhosis but related to the severity of liver disease. Therefore, our data suggests that clinician should understand the importance of not imposing unnecessary restrictions and supplementation on protein intake for fear of imbalance of nutrition.

ABSTRACT

Microscopic polyangiitis (MPA) is a systemic necrotizing vasculitis of small-sized vessels (capillary, venule, or arterioles) whose clinical manifestations are very similar to those of PAN (polyarteritis nodosa), but it is characterized by the presence of rapidly progressive glomerulonephritis (RPGN), which is nearly constant, and pulmonary involvement usually absent in PAN. Peripheral neuropathy occurs in only 14~36% of the patients with MPA, distinctly less frequent than in those with classic PAN. While PAN may be considered a self-limiting disease which tend not to recur once remission is acquired, relapse occurs frequently in MPA. Prognosis has been transformed by corticosteroids and immunosuppressive drugs, especially cyclophosphamide. We reported a 72-year-old woman with subacute sensorimotor polyneuropathy involving peroneal and sural nerve accompanied by focal segmental glomerulonephritis which was proven by renal biopsy.

ABSTRACT

A delayed hemolytic transfusion reaction (DHTR) is the result of delayed anamnestic alloantibody response four to fourteen days after transfusion of apparently compatible blood. Most DHTRs are very mild and may not be recognized clinically. Some are manifested only by anemia. Only a few cases are severe enough to induce a massive hemolytic reaction followed by frank renal failure. Recently, we experienced a case of DHTR with acute renal failure (ARF) due to anti-E. A 21-year-old woman received compatible four units of packed red cells after right artificial total hip replacement arthroplasty due to juvenile rheumatoid arthritis. She had a history of transfusion 4 years ago. Fourteen days after the transfusion, she showed a fall in hematocrit, hemoglobinuria and a positive indirect antiglobulin test, and accompanied by ARF. Anti-E was identified in the patient's serum by antibody screening and identification test at that time. She recovered from ARF after hemodialysis with conservative management. However, eventually, she died due to disseminated intravascular coagulopathy.
